Subject: Backup tapes going off-site Friday

Hi dispatch,

Records team here — the monthly tape rotation is ready a day early for once. Twelve tapes, packed in the grey transit case, sitting with Henna at the records counter. They need to reach the Faldric vault before it closes at four, so please book the morning slot rather than the afternoon one. Same route as last month, nothing fancy. One thing for the hand-over itself.

handover note for fafop-bahif: the tameth giliel courier leaves the nordor druir holael ledger at gate 3983 under passcode 518280

Timeline — SquatGuard scanner incident

14:02 — SquatGuard flagged a lookalike package; alert suppressed by stale allowlist.
14:19 — On-call noticed missed detection, purged allowlist cache.
14:31 — Rescan caught the package; registry entry pulled.
14:40 — Patched scanner deployed fleet-wide. Reference trace token below.

build token for tawif-bahip: htk31_68bba16e1afabfef4ecc69408c06f16

## Authentication

The Glyphsift encoding-detection service inspects uploaded text files and returns a confidence-ranked list of probable encodings. Because detection runs against raw file bytes, the ingest endpoint is locked down: future maintainers should never expose it unauthenticated, even in the Bramford staging tier. All requests pass through the Keyline gateway, which validates scope claims before forwarding. Requests must carry the bearer token provided below.

session JWT of yaguf-tahop = eyJhbGciOiJIUzI1NiIsInR5cCI6IkpXVCJ9.eyJzdWIiOiIIvtUmFqQ_4In0.rjsW2NuF59R8

// HEADS UP, support team: this constant controls how often the
// QuickFind autocomplete index rebuilds. We bumped it from 5 min to
// 30 min after the Marlowe rollout, because frequent rebuilds were
// hammering the DB and making suggestions feel laggy for everyone.
// If a customer says autocomplete results look stale, that's probably
// this — new entries can take up to half an hour to show up. Don't
// lower it without checking with platform first. The change shipped
// in the build noted below.

pipeline stamp: htk4_66df